Developing a Clear Writing Style

A clear writing style is essential for effective communication in nursing. Focused nursing writing emphasizes the importance of clarity, coherence, and conciseness. Students must learn to express their ideas in a straightforward manner, avoiding jargon or overly complex language that may confuse readers. This is especially crucial in nursing, where clear communication can impact patient safety and care.

To develop a clear writing style, students should focus on structuring their papers logically and using appropriate transitions between ideas. This helps guide the reader through the argument and ensures that each point is well-supported by evidence. Additionally, students should practice revising their work to eliminate unnecessary words or phrases that may detract from the main message. Over time, students who engage in focused nursing writing will develop a distinctive voice that enhances their overall communication skills.

Addressing Common Writing Challenges

Despite their best efforts, nursing students may encounter common writing challenges that hinder their academic performance. These challenges can include writer’s block, difficulty organizing thoughts, or uncertainty about the assignment requirements. Addressing these challenges is essential for improving writing skills and overall academic success.

One effective strategy for overcoming writer’s block is to set aside dedicated time for brainstorming and free writing. This allows students to explore their thoughts without the pressure of producing a polished final draft. Additionally, creating outlines or mind maps can help students organize their ideas and visualize the structure of their papers. By addressing common writing challenges head-on, nursing students can develop resilience and enhance their writing skills.
